Upper Iowa University (UIU) receives mixed reviews from students, highlighting both strengths and areas for improvement. Many praise its flexible online programs, supportive faculty, and small class sizes, which foster personalized learning. Students in traditional programs often appreciate the close-knit campus community and accessible professors.
However, some critiques mention limited social activities and rural location as drawbacks. Online students occasionally report challenges with course organization or communication. Overall, UIU is recognized for its affordability and commitment to non-traditional learners, though experiences vary by program and delivery format. Prospective students are advised to research specific departments of interest.
